Description
Julie Andrews and Dick Van Dyke, who were teamed in the movie hit, 'Mary Poppins,' are shown with Andy Williams (right) after winning Hollywood Foreign Press nominations as best actor and actress in musical or comedy picture. Winners will be named during special Andy Williams Show tonight at 9 on Ch. 4 in color. Photograph dated 1965.
